What are the factors affecting the exchange rate?
Here’s a simple explanation of each factor affecting the Afghani to Rupee Ấn Độ exchange rate. All these factors work together to push the Afghani Rupee Ấn Độ exchange rate up or down.
- Interest Rates: When a country’s central bank raises interest rates, saving or investing there becomes more attractive because you earn more money. For example, if Europe’s rates go up, more people want Afghani to invest, so the Afghani’s value rises compared to the Rupee Ấn Độ.
- Inflation: Inflation means prices for goods and services go up. If inflation is low, the currency keeps its buying power. High inflation makes money less valuable, so a country with lower inflation usually has a stronger currency.
- Economic Performance: If Europe’s economy is doing well—lots of jobs, good business growth—investors feel confident buying Afghani. That demand pushes the Afghani’s value higher against the Rupee Ấn Độ.
- Political Stability: Stable governments make investors feel safe. If Europe is politically calm, more people want Afghani. Political troubles or uncertainty scare investors, which can weaken the Afghani.
- Trade Balance: If Europe sells more goods to other countries than it buys (a trade surplus), there’s more demand for Afghani because buyers need Afghani to pay. This demand can raise the Afghani’s value.
- Market Sentiment: Traders react quickly to news, rumors, or global events. If people expect the Afghani to get stronger, they buy Afghani now, which can actually make the Afghani stronger. This is why exchange rates can sometimes jump suddenly.
